

Presenter Anna Geary has opened up about losing her brother and the impact the death of a sibling can have on you.
Her brother Thomas sadly passed away following a short illness in November 2023.
Anna said the loss of a sibling is so poignant because they're meant to be such a big part of your future.
In a heartbreaking interview with The Irish Times, the mum said it's a loss that completely throws you.
Anna said the loss of a sibling is not talked about enough.
She shared: "Losing a parent has a significance and magnitude, but losing a sibling is not talked about as much.
"My dad was so much a part of my past but a sibling is so much of your future, all those milestones.
Anna added: "They are meant to be there with you when your parents aren’t. So suddenly realising I was going to be navigating that on my own was, and still is, a challenge."
Anna said having a tiny baby to care for helped pull her out of grief, but she said some people don't have that to lean on.
"I had to keep going even when I didn’t feel like it. Some people don’t have that, they are so lost because they’ve nothing else to focus on," she said.
The sportswoman said she was grateful Thomas got to meet her son Ronan before his untimely passing.
She said they spent a short time together before Thomas died in November 2023.
"He melted when he met Ronan and I’m really glad he had that short time with him," Anna shared.
